Detection of circulating microRNAs with Ago2 complexes to monitor the tumor dynamics of colorectal cancer patients during chemotherapy

Abstract: Because of the different forms of circulating miRNAs in plasma, Argonaute2 (Ago2)‐miRNAs and extracellular vesicles (EV‐miRNAs), we examined the two forms of extracellular miRNAs in vitro and developed a unique methodology to detect circulating Ago2‐miRNAs in small volumes of plasma. We demonstrated that Ago2‐miR‐21 could be released into the extracellular fluid by active export from viable cancer cells and cytolysis in vitro. “…It is thereby possible that the circulating biomarker value of miR-21 comes mostly from its presence in exosomes. Nevertheless, it was recently shown that nonvesicular Ago2-associated miR-21 was actively released from HT29 CRC cell lines and that its levels could surpass those of EV-encapsulated miRNA in the absence of chemical lysis [120].…”

“…Extracellular miRNAs have two main sources: the miRNAs that cofractionate with Agonaut2 (Ago2) protein complexes which are thought to originate mainly from dead cells and the miRNAs that are released through extracellular vesicles (EV), mainly from viable cells and engaged in intracellular communication [72]. The authors hypothesized that by measuring levels of Ago2 miRNAs and EV miRNAs during chemotherapy, they would be able to assess the response to antitumor therapy.…”
